@AGMS00 it can even go up to 1024 very narrow pixels, that the previous generation EF9365 and 66 couldn't do. But in all cases, they need quite a not of supporting logic (external shift registers, sequencer made of a counter and a lookup ROM, multiplexers, ...). And all write accesses are done during the vertical and horizontal borders only, so drawing performance is slow unless you turn off the display. And also, it has line and text drawing commands but no direct write access to the RAM
